    Ghost Recon + G400 question

    Been playing this game a lot lately. Works really well on the G400 except for the smoke effects. Burning tanks look like they have inverted trapezoids coming out of them. Is this just a lmitation of the G400, or am I missing a setting??

          It's an alphablending problem where the zero-colors (transparant part of the texture on a polygon) get messed up. You're seeing the parts of the polygons that normally should be transparant.
          Polys being triangular in nature is why the shapes you see are formed as they are. It's the hidden structure of the smoke that is outlined because of this bug.

          I've seen this happen with all drivers since the release of the G400 but only in a couple of games.
          I suspect it's a lowlevel hardware problem that's difficult to remedy and is so seldom that it's too much bother to fix.
